Job Description:\n\nThe Associate CIO provides onsite leadership and oversight at a single higher education client campus within a Managed Services delivery model. Working directly with our client’s Chief Information Officer (CIO), this role serves as the client's Executive Director of Enterprise Applications providing hands-on operational leadership, coordination, and operational oversight of enterprise applications and infrastructure services, with a particular emphasis on Enterprise Applications and Ellucian Colleague™ ERP environments. This position functions as both a strategic partner and an active, day-to-day operational leader, serving as the primary Managed Services leader on campus. The Associate CIO ensures technology services are aligned with institutional priorities, while also providing direct leadership, direction, and escalation support to enterprise applications teams, particularly those supporting Colleague, and actively interfacing with the CampusWorks Centers of Excellence and Client Success teams and broader campus community. The ideal candidate is a collaborative and service-oriented IT leader with strong Enterprise Applications leadership experience, deep knowledge of Ellucian Colleague™ ERP, and the ability to lead by doing in a complex higher education technology and managed services provider environments. About CampusWorks Founded in 1999, CampusWorks is dedicated to helping higher education overcome business and technological challenges that stand in the way of student success and completion. We work with community colleges, technical colleges, four-year public and private institutions, multi-college districts, and statewide higher education systems to tackle problems big and small. Our services are rooted in systems thinking and reach across the institution—from Student Services to Human Resources to Finance to Academics—to achieve transformative results.
